@charset "utf-8";
/*blocchi colorati live*/
#blocchi-live {
	position:relative;
	width:646px;
	height:274px;
	margin-left:auto;
	margin-right:auto;
}
#spallaSx{
	width:216px;
	float:left;
}
#centrale{
	width:196px;
	float:left;
	margin:0 7px;
}
#spallaDx{
	width:216px;
	float:left;
}
/* VINI */
#liveVini {
	width:184px;
	height:93px;
	background:url(../img/fondobox_vini.jpg) no-repeat left;
	padding:0 16px;
	cursor:pointer;
	color:#F6E3E3;
text-decoration:none;
margin:0 0 7px;
}
#liveVini img{
margin:0 0 7px;
}
/* CUOCHI */
#liveCuochi {
	width:184px;
	height:93px;
	background:url(../img/fondobox_cuochi.jpg) no-repeat left;
	padding:0 16px;
	cursor:pointer;
	color:#ECEFE3;
text-decoration:none;
margin:0 0 7px;
}

#liveCuochi img{
margin:0 0 7px;
}

/* CONVEGNI */
#liveConvegni {
	width:184px;
	height:93px;
	background:url(../img/fondobox_convegni.jpg) no-repeat left;
	padding:0 16px;
	cursor:pointer;
	color:#F6EFE7;
text-decoration:none;
}

#liveConvegni img{
margin:0 0 7px;
}

/* LIVE TV */
#liveTv{
	width:154px;
	height:193px;
	padding:0 21px;
	background:url(../img/fondobox_tv.jpg)  no-repeat left;
	cursor:pointer;
	font-size:13px;
	text-align:left;
	color:#B0283A;
text-decoration:none;
margin:0 0 7px;
}
#liveTv .black{
color:#000000;
}
#liveTv img{
margin:13px 0 11px;
}
/* BLOG CAFE */
#liveBlog{
	width:164px;
	height:93px;
	background:url(../img/fondobox_blog.jpg)  no-repeat left;
	padding:0 16px;
	cursor:pointer;
	color:#F2DBDE;
text-decoration:none;
}
#liveBlog img{
margin:0 0 7px;
}
#liveBlog a{
	color:#FFFFFF;
text-decoration:none;
}
/* NEWS */
#liveNews{
	width:184px;
	height:93px;
	background:url(../img/fondobox_news.jpg)  no-repeat left;
	padding:0 16px;
	cursor:pointer;
	color:#FAEEDC;
text-decoration:none;
margin:0 0 7px;
}

#liveNews img{
margin:0 0 7px;
}
/* GOODFOOD */
#liveGoodfood {
	width:184px;
	height:93px;
	background:url(../img/fondobox_goodfood.jpg) repeat-x;
	padding:0 16px;
	cursor:pointer;
	color:#800003;
text-decoration:none;
margin:0 0 7px;
}

#liveGoodfood img{
margin:0 0 7px;
}

/* PHOTOGALLERY */
#liveGallery{
	width:184px;
	height:93px;
	background:url(../img/fondobox_gallery.jpg) repeat-x;
	padding:0 16px;
	cursor:pointer;
	color:#E8E8ED;
text-decoration:none;
}

#liveGallery img{
margin:0 0 7px;
}

/*blocco sponsor*/
#blocco-sponsor {
	background:url(../img/sponsor.gif) no-repeat center;
	height:160px;
	width:100%;
	margin:50px auto 50px;
	text-align:center;
}
#spaziatore{
margin:14px 0 13px;
}
#shiny{
visibility:hidden;
}






/*INTEGRAZIONE x SAFARI*/
#sezione{
margin:auto;
background:#ffffff url(../img/header_generica.gif) top left no-repeat;
width:630px;
height:60px;
}
.tag {
	font-weight:bold;
	font-size:10px;
	color:#FFFFFF;
	padding-top: 0px;
	padding-bottom: 2px;
	padding-right: 3px;
	padding-left: 2px;
	background-color:#800003
}

#menu-principale {
	width:660px;
	margin:auto;
	font-size:20px;
	color:#800003;
	height:30px;
	text-align:center;
}
.menuUnsel{
	font-size:14px;
	color:#fff;
	font-weight:bold;
	color:#FFFFFF;
	text-decoration:none;
}
.menuSel{
	font-size:14px;
	color:#fff;
	font-weight:bold;
	text-decoration:none;
	color:#800003;
}
/*box notizie principali*/
#container {
	width:610px;
	margin:0 auto 50px;
	padding:0 9px 9px; 
	border:1px solid #800003;
	border-top:0px;
	text-align:center;
}
#box-principale {
	margin:auto;
	padding:40px 0 55px;
	border:1px solid #800003;
	border-top:0px;
	background:#ffffff;
	}
#contenuto-pagina {
text-align:left;
	position:relative;
	width:489px;
	margin:auto;
}
.titoli {
font-family:Helvetica, Arial, sans-serif;
	font-size:22px;
	line-height: 120%;
	font-weight: bold;
	color: #000000;
	
}
.sottotitoli {
	font-size:10px;
	line-height: 18px;
	font-weight: normal;
	text-decoration:none;
	color: #800003;
}
.testo-nero {
	font-size:11px;
	line-height: 18px;
	font-weight: normal;
	color: #000000;
}
.link{
color: #990000;
}
.headline{
color:#000000;
font-size:14px;
}
.headlineComunicati{
color:#B22838;
font-size:14px;
}
.headlineInterviste{
color:#9191A2;
font-size:14px;
}
.headlinePhotogallery{
color:#8C8C46;
font-size:14px;
}
.headlineProgramma{
color:#D5CCBA;
font-size:14px;
}
.headlineInformazioni{
color:#5A86A0;
font-size:14px;
}
.titoliBox {
	font-size:10px;
	line-height: 13px;
	font-weight: bold;
	color: #000000;
	text-decoration:underline;
}

/*box archivio*/
#box-archivio .titoli{
	color:#dadada;
}
#box-archivio {
	position:relative;
	height:250px;
	width:489px;
	margin:auto;
	padding:10px 15px;
	margin:20px 0 0 0;
	/*background-color:#f9f9f9;*/
	background:url(../img/fondo_boxarchivio.gif) top left no-repeat;
}
#box1:hover,#box2:hover,#box3:hover,#box4:hover,#box5:hover,#box6:hover{
	background-color:#fff;
	border-left:0;
	border-top:0;
	border-bottom:1px #dfdfdf solid;
	border-right:1px #dfdfdf solid;
}
#box1 {
	height:71px;
	width:136px;
	float:left;
	padding: 0 4px 4px;
	border-top:1px #f9f9f9 solid;
	border-left:1px #f9f9f9 solid;
	margin:10px 5px 5px 3px;
}
#box2 {
	height:71px;
	width:136px;
	float:left;
	padding: 0 4px 4px;
	border-top:1px #f9f9f9 solid;
	border-left:1px #f9f9f9 solid;
	margin:5px;
}
#box3 {
	height:71px;
	width:136px;
	float:left;
	padding: 0 4px 4px;
	border-top:1px #f9f9f9 solid;
	border-left:1px #f9f9f9 solid;
	margin:5px;
}
#box4 {
	height:71px;
	width:136px;
	float:left;
	padding: 0 4px 4px;
	border-top:1px #f9f9f9 solid;
	border-left:1px #f9f9f9 solid;
	margin:5px 5px 5px 3px;
}
#box5 {
	height:71px;
	width:136px;
	float:left;
	padding: 0 4px 4px;
	border-top:1px #f9f9f9 solid;
	border-left:1px #f9f9f9 solid;
	margin:5px;
}
#box6 {
	height:71px;
	width:136px;
	float:left;
	padding: 0 4px 4px;
	border-top:1px #f9f9f9 solid;
	border-left:1px #f9f9f9 solid;
	margin:5px;
}
#precedente {
	position:absolute;
	top:233px;
	height:20px;
	width:85px;
	left:9px;
	cursor:pointer;
}
#sucessivo {
	position:absolute;
	top:233px;
	height:20px;
	width:80px;
	left:378px;
	cursor:pointer;
}
.testo-link-nero {
	font-size:10px;
	line-height: 100%;
	font-weight: bold;
	color: #800003;
}
/*----------GALLERY-----------*/
#galleryList {
color:#222222;
float:left;
font-family:"Trebuchet MS","Century Gothic",Verdana,Arial;
font-size:11px;
line-height:40px;
margin:0pt 0pt 0pt 48px;
padding-top:45px;
width:130px;
text-align:right;
}
#galleryList a {
color:#000000;
text-decoration:none;
font-weight:bold;
}
#galleryList a:hover {
color:#800003;
font-weight:bold;
text-decoration:underline;
}
/*----------GOODFOOD-----------*/
#banner{
	display:none;
}
/*----------LIVETV-----------*/
#tvList {
float:left;
font-family:"Trebuchet MS","Century Gothic",Verdana,Arial;
font-size:11px;
margin:0pt 0pt 0pt 20px;
width:170px;
text-align:left;
color:#B8B81D;
height:400px;
overflow:auto;
}
#tvList a {
	color:#222222;
}
.txtDay{
	color:#B8B81D;
	font-size:14px;
	font-weight:bold;
	text-decoration:none;
}
